Menú

Mostrar Mensajes

Esta sección te permite ver todos los mensajes escritos por este usuario. Ten en cuenta que sólo puedes ver los mensajes escritos en zonas a las que tienes acceso en este momento.

Mostrar Mensajes Menú

Mensajes - krackwar

#231
Cita de: ricardovinzo en 29 Julio 2008, 03:12 AM
jaja gracias por la ayuda disculpen la molestia.. ahora si me surgio una pequeña duda que creo yo que es importante estaba leyendo sobre estas APIs y me dice si no me equivoco que la api

InternetOpen uno de sus parametrosw es el nombre de la aplicacion que la llama o algo asi decia en internet, este nombre debe ser OBLIGATORIAMENTE el de mi programa osea si mi programa se llama Crypt en ese parametro tiene que ir Crypt? o puedo poner lo que quiera como carlos?...


No veo adonde hay que poner el nombre del programa .

Citary otra cosa, en todo caso es oblogatorio que primero venga InternetOpen (para establecer conexion) y luego usar la api InternetConnect para conectarnos a la pagina HTTP, FTP que queramos?...
Si es obligación ya que esta api le da un valor necesario a la otra api si no mal recuerdo.

#233
Cita de: samue118 en 27 Julio 2008, 20:49 PM
¡¡¡Ya funciona!!! XD alfinal con el mismo que el T2W al clickear sobfre el icono del Pendrive se ejecuta el programa directamente, lo malo es que no se abre la carpeta... ai que darle a explorar y ya sale, pero bueno ya sta solucionado, gracias ;D
Pones en el .exe que quieres ejecutar que abra el explorador en la unidad que la contiene.
#235
Cita de: seba123neo en 27 Julio 2008, 01:44 AM
Hola,podes probar esto,es del api-guide o sea hay que buscar :¬¬...

Código (vb) [Seleccionar]

Option Explicit
Private Declare Function OpenProcess Lib "kernel32" (ByVal dwDesiredAccess As Long, ByVal bInheritHandle As Long, ByVal dwProcessId As Long) As Long
Private Declare Function CloseHandle Lib "kernel32" (ByVal hObject As Long) As Long
Private Declare Function EnumProcesses Lib "PSAPI.DLL" (lpidProcess As Long, ByVal cb As Long, cbNeeded As Long) As Long
Private Declare Function EnumProcessModules Lib "PSAPI.DLL" (ByVal hProcess As Long, lphModule As Long, ByVal cb As Long, lpcbNeeded As Long) As Long
Private Declare Function GetModuleBaseName Lib "PSAPI.DLL" Alias "GetModuleBaseNameA" (ByVal hProcess As Long, ByVal hModule As Long, ByVal lpFileName As String, ByVal nSize As Long) As Long
Private Const PROCESS_VM_READ = &H10
Private Const PROCESS_QUERY_INFORMATION = &H400

Private Function EstaCorriendo(ByVal NombreDelProceso As String) As Boolean
Const MAX_PATH As Long = 260
Dim lProcesses() As Long, lModules() As Long, N As Long, lRet As Long, hProcess As Long
Dim sName As String
NombreDelProceso = UCase$(NombreDelProceso)
ReDim lProcesses(1023) As Long
If EnumProcesses(lProcesses(0), 1024 * 4, lRet) Then
For N = 0 To (lRet \ 4) - 1
hProcess = OpenProcess(PROCESS_QUERY_INFORMATION Or PROCESS_VM_READ, 0, lProcesses(N))
If hProcess Then
ReDim lModules(1023)
If EnumProcessModules(hProcess, lModules(0), 1024 * 4, lRet) Then
sName = String$(MAX_PATH, vbNullChar)
GetModuleBaseName hProcess, lModules(0), sName, MAX_PATH
sName = Left$(sName, InStr(sName, vbNullChar) - 1)
If Len(sName) = Len(NombreDelProceso) Then
If NombreDelProceso = UCase$(sName) Then EstaCorriendo = True: Exit Function
End If
End If
End If
CloseHandle hProcess
Next N
End If
End Function

Private Sub Command1_Click()
MsgBox EstaCorriendo("calc.exe")
End Sub



eso de usar batch para programar en visual basic  me tiene harto,no es programar en visual basic usar comandos de batch...hacelo con lo qeu te ofrece visual basic...

saludos.
Me da rabia contigo seba123neo  :-\ por que estas fomentando la flojera ya que les das el trabajo hecho y ellos ni siquiera se dan el trabajo de buscar.
#236
Denme los link's!!!! quiero ver esas maravillas.
#237
Cita de: alesteir en 26 Julio 2008, 20:57 PM
Este tema es picanton, y a algunos les arde,  ;D, los que desde hace mucho leen a timo salmi saben que en batch se puede hacer casi todoç, a muy alto nivel,pero que se puede, se puede, y quien mas para corroborarlo que el maestro del batch en Castellano: sirdarckcat !
No se pude hacer casi todo de hecho encuentro que se puede hacer casi nada  :xD  por ejemplo has un crypter en batch o un joiiner.
#238
Programación Visual Basic / Re: Macro en VB?
26 Julio 2008, 02:42 AM
No agas doble post!!!.Con macro te refieres a las macros como las de ASM?
#239
Felicitaciones , lo estoy viendo.
#240
Cita de: BlackZerox en 23 Julio 2008, 02:29 AM
como me inscribo para jugar yo igual juego jajaja

por si acaso me agregan vale

ZeroX@inframundo.com.mx

nos vemos y me dicen que (posteado o mp o no se ja)
Dejen de dar su puto mail que nos cierran el post  :¬¬ :¬¬